Hey guys, my AMD Radeon 7970 HIS 3GB decided to stop working a few days ago. I was using it and playing Skyrim, then when I was done I turned off my PC. A couple of days later I went back to play it and I turned on my PC and it powered up fine and everything but there was no display/signal on the TV screen.

I restarted the PC multiple times and still the same issue, I then opened it up and re-seated the card, unplugged all connections and plugged them back in, installed latest 13.8 beta drivers, all to no avail, i thought the pci-e slot wasn't working so I tried another card and it worked so I know that's not the trouble.

The only thing I haven't tried is updating the bios, hopefully that works. If you guys have any solution to my problem please let me know, I really don't want to have to buy another card :( Please help!

System Specs:
PSU: Corsair GS700
Motherboard: MSI k9n6pgm2-v2
CPU: AMD Phenom x4 9750 2.4Ghz
GPU: AMD Radeon 7970 HIS 3GB (currently using ati radeon 4650 1gb)
HDD: Seagate 1TB 7200rpm
SSD: OCZ 60GB

UPDATE: It wont show up in device manager either, also tried both dvi and hdmi to no avail
 
You gave the answer of your own question. If any other GPU runs without problem then the current GPU is faulty. You can try to update BIOS but I think it will not work. Another thing you can try : take out the RAM's and reseat it properly. See if it helps.
